WebMeaning and Origin of: Yamane. Family name origins & meanings. Japanese : meaning ‘mountain root’; many bearers are descended from a family which took its name from a location so named in present–day Saitama prefecture. The name is found mainly in the Tōkyō-Saitama prefectures and west-central Japan, as well as in the island of Okinawa.
